The Broadway Rose Theatre Company proudly announces the production of a new play, Getting To Know You, by Thomas P. Carr.

Once a charming and captivating actress, Judith Macmillan sang in Rodgers and Hammerstein musicals on Broadway and starred in summer theater productions of The King & I, South Pacific and The Sound of Music.

Now retired, widowed and living in solitude, the 77-year-old Macmillan grants an interview to rookie newspaper reporter, Mark Landray.

Macmillan believes this interview will be her "last hurrah," but instead it is the beginning of a dramatic life change for both Macmillan and Landray.

Starring Margie Boulé and Jon San Nicholas and directed by Sharon Maloney, performances continue Thursday - Sunday through May 10.
